This register is the written evidence that your portable electrical equipment is being maintained in a safe condition, as required by the Electricity at Work Regulations 1989 (Regulation 4) and PUWER 1998 (Regulations 5 and 6). Without it, a single electrical incident or HSE inspection can leave you unable to demonstrate compliance, exposing the duty holder to unlimited criminal liability under the Health and Safety at Work etc. Act 1974.

1UNIQUE ASSET ID: Assign each item a permanent reference number (e.g. PAT-001) before its first inspection. Write this on a durable label fixed to the appliance. Every subsequent entry in the register must reference this ID so the full history of that item is traceable. Never reuse a number after an item is disposed of.
2ITEM DESCRIPTION: Record the description (e.g. Bosch cordless drill), make, model, and serial number at the point of first entry. Note the appliance class (Class I = earthed metal body; Class II = double-insulated, no earth). Class determines which electrical tests apply, so this field is not optional.
3LOCATION OR DEPARTMENT: Record where the item is normally kept or used (e.g. Ground Floor Kitchen, Site Workshop). Equipment used in harsh or damp environments (construction, catering, outdoor) requires a shorter re-inspection interval than the same item in a dry office, so location drives your risk-based frequency under HSG107 guidance.
4USER CHECK DATE AND RESULT: Record the date and outcome of each pre-use or routine user check (the informal look-before-you-plug-in inspection any member of staff can carry out). Note who did it, what was checked (cable condition, plug integrity, no visible damage), and the result (satisfactory or defect noted). HSE HSG107 recommends user checks as the first tier of a three-tier maintenance scheme.
5FORMAL VISUAL INSPECTION DATE, INSPECTOR, AND RESULT: Record the date of each formal visual inspection by a competent person (someone with relevant knowledge and training, not necessarily a qualified electrician per HSE guidance). Note the inspector's name and sign-off. Record specifically whether the plug cover was removed and internal wiring, fuse rating, and cord grip checked. Record pass or any defect found. Frequency is risk-based: annually as a minimum starting point for most workplace equipment per HSG107; more frequently for high-use or high-risk environments.
6PAT TEST DATE AND TESTER: Record the date of each combined inspection and electrical test carried out by a competent person with the knowledge and experience to interpret results safely (IET Code of Practice for In-Service Inspection and Testing of Electrical Equipment, 5th edition). Record the tester's full name and, where applicable, their qualification or employer. A tester does not need to be a qualified electrician, but must be demonstrably competent.
7ELECTRICAL TEST RESULTS: Record the actual measured values, not just pass or fail. For Class I equipment record the earth continuity resistance: pass is (0.1 + R) ohms or less, where R is the resistance of the supply cable (IET CoP 5th edition). For Class I and Class II equipment record insulation resistance: pass is 1 megohm or greater at 500 V DC test voltage (IET CoP 5th edition). Recording actual figures means future inspectors can spot a trend before an item fails.
8OVERALL RESULT (PASS / FAIL / WITHDRAWN): Record a single clear outcome for each inspection or test event. If the item fails, record the defect, the action taken (repaired, re-tested, quarantined, scrapped), and by whom. A failed or withdrawn item must not re-enter service until re-tested and passed. Write the date of removal from service and, if repaired, the date returned.
9FUSE RATING CHECKED: Record the fuse fitted and confirm it is correct for the appliance. A 13 A fuse in a 400 W table lamp is a known fire risk. The correct fuse is typically the next standard size above the calculated load (watts divided by 230 V). Note this check separately because it is a common fault found at inspections and a straightforward one to record.
10NEXT INSPECTION DUE DATE: Record the date by which the next formal visual inspection or PAT test must be completed. Set this date by risk assessment informed by HSG107 indicative intervals: for stationary IT equipment in a low-risk office, up to 4 years is a reasonable starting point; for handheld tools on a construction site, 3 months. Write the due date in the register at the time of each inspection, not as a retrospective entry.
11LABEL APPLIED (YES / NO): Record whether a test label has been fixed to the item showing the unique asset ID, test date, and next due date. Although neither labelling nor record-keeping is a strict legal requirement under the Electricity at Work Regulations 1989, both are strongly recommended by HSE and the IET as evidence that a maintenance scheme exists and is working. Missing labels are an immediate red flag at any audit.
12DISPOSAL OR TRANSFER DATE: When an item is permanently removed from service (scrapped, sold, transferred to another site), record the date, reason, and destination. Close the entry clearly so the asset ID is never reused and the register does not carry phantom items that obscure your live inventory.

No UK law names "PAT testing" specifically or mandates a fixed annual cycle. The duty under Electricity at Work Regulations 1989, Regulation 4(2) is to maintain electrical systems so as to prevent danger, so far as is reasonably practicable. How you demonstrate that duty is met is for the duty holder to decide, based on risk, which is why the register and the evidence it contains matter far more than any sticker on the plug.
